Heady aromas of honeysuckle and yellow stone fruit leap out of the glass. A blend of Grechetto (a small percentage of which is grown in volcanic soils), Procanico, Pinot Bianco and Viognier, the juicy, delicious palate delivers peach, apricot, orange zest and a hint of pineapple. It's savory and balanced, with tangy acidity. Kerin O’Keefe
